Att kolla NASA:s Astronomy Picture of the Day är roligt. Att komma ihåg att göra det varje dag, öppna en webbläsarflik, hitta det senaste inlägget och sedan dela det med någon annan? Den delen blir snabbt tjatig. NASA APOD email-leverans löser det.
Det här träffar upptagna marknadsförare som sparar inlägg för inspiration, men även grundare som gillar en lugn daglig rutin och ops-personer som kör interna ”daily digest”-mejl känner av det. Du vill ha bilden och en strukturerad sammanfattning i inkorgen, automatiskt, utan att behöva hålla på varje morgon.
Det här flödet hämtar den officiella APOD RSS-feed:en enligt schema, filtrerar fram det senaste objektet, formaterar ett prydligt mejl och skickar det via den SMTP-server du väljer (Gmail fungerar bra). Du får se vad det gör, vad du behöver och var folk oftast går bet.
Så fungerar den här automationen
Se hur detta löser problemet:
n8n Workflow Template: Gmail + RSS: NASA APOD direkt till inkorgen
flowchart LR
subgraph sg0["Schedule Flow"]
direction LR
n0@{ icon: "mdi:message-outline", form: "rounded", label: "Send email", pos: "b", h: 48 }
n1@{ icon: "mdi:cog", form: "rounded", label: "Summarize", pos: "b", h: 48 }
n2@{ icon: "mdi:swap-vertical", form: "rounded", label: "Set only important fields", pos: "b", h: 48 }
n3@{ icon: "mdi:swap-horizontal", form: "rounded", label: "Filter only last 2 days", pos: "b", h: 48 }
n4@{ icon: "mdi:play-circle", form: "rounded", label: "Schedule Trigger", pos: "b", h: 48 }
n5@{ icon: "mdi:cog", form: "rounded", label: "Get APOD Data", pos: "b", h: 48 }
n6@{ icon: "mdi:swap-vertical", form: "rounded", label: "Aggregate data", pos: "b", h: 48 }
n1 --> n0
n5 --> n2
n6 --> n1
n4 --> n5
n3 --> n6
n2 --> n3
end
%% Styling
classDef trigger fill:#e8f5e9,stroke:#388e3c,stroke-width:2px
classDef ai fill:#e3f2fd,stroke:#1976d2,stroke-width:2px
classDef aiModel fill:#e8eaf6,stroke:#3f51b5,stroke-width:2px
classDef decision fill:#fff8e1,stroke:#f9a825,stroke-width:2px
classDef database fill:#fce4ec,stroke:#c2185b,stroke-width:2px
classDef api fill:#fff3e0,stroke:#e65100,stroke-width:2px
classDef code fill:#f3e5f5,stroke:#7b1fa2,stroke-width:2px
classDef disabled stroke-dasharray: 5 5,opacity: 0.5
class n4 trigger
class n3 decision
Utmaningen: få APOD dagligen utan den dagliga sysslan
APOD är en sån där ”liten glädje” som i smyg blir en uppgift. Du kollar under en stressig morgon, du glömmer, och när du kommer på det senare är stunden borta. Om du delar den med ett team, en klass eller bara en kompisgrupp blir det ännu mer irriterande: kopiera länken, klistra in titeln, plocka ut förklaringen och hoppas att du inte råkade dela gårdagens inlägg. Att missa en dag är ingen katastrof, men den mentala overheaden är påtaglig. Och ärligt talat ser den manuella versionen alltid lite rörig ut.
Det växer snabbt. Här är var det faller isär i verkligheten.
- Du slutar med att kolla sajten ”när du kommer ihåg”, vilket gör att vanan aldrig sätter sig.
- Kopiera/klistra in av titlar och beskrivningar ger inkonsekvent formatering och klumpiga mejl.
- Det är lätt att dela fel dags bild, särskilt när du försöker komma ikapp.
- Om du vill vidarebefordra eller återanvända det i ett nyhetsbrev måste du ändå städa upp det.
Lösningen: schemalagd RSS → prydlig leverans till Gmail
Den här automationen körs enligt schema, läser NASA:s officiella APOD RSS-feed och hämtar den senaste posten. Sedan mappar den de viktiga fälten (titel, länk, publiceringsdatum och sammanfattningsinnehåll) till en konsekvent struktur, så att mejlet inte ser ut som en rå RSS-dump. Ett snabbt filtersteg håller fokus på nya objekt, vilket förhindrar att äldre inlägg dyker upp igen. Till sist bygger den ett enkelt mejlblock och skickar det via den SMTP-leverantör du föredrar (många väljer Gmail eftersom det är smidigt). Du vaknar med APOD i inkorgen, redo att läsa, vidarebefordra eller arkivera.
Flödet börjar med en tidsstyrd trigger. Därifrån läser n8n RSS-flödet, väljer det senaste objektet och formaterar ett återanvändbart meddelande. Sedan levererar noden Send Email det till din valda adress med ren och förutsägbar formatering.
Vad som förändras: före vs. efter
| Det här tar bort | Effekt du märker |
|---|---|
|
|
Effekt i praktiken
Säg att du kollar APOD på vardagar och delar den med teamet två gånger i veckan. Manuell hantering kan lätt ta cirka 5 minuter att hitta rätt inlägg, 5 minuter att städa upp texten och ytterligare 5 minuter att skriva ett vettigt mejl, alltså ungefär 15 minuter varje gång. Gör du det 3 gånger i veckan är du nära en timme av rent merarbete. Med det här flödet lägger du cirka 10 minuter en gång på att koppla Gmail SMTP och justera mejlmallen, sedan går det på autopilot.
Krav
- n8n-instans (prova n8n Cloud gratis)
- Självhosting-alternativ om du föredrar det (Hostinger fungerar bra)
- Gmail (SMTP) för att skicka APOD-mejlet på ett tillförlitligt sätt.
- NASA APOD RSS-feed som innehållskälla.
- Gmail-app-lösenord eller SMTP-uppgifter (skapa det i säkerhetsinställningarna för ditt Google-konto).
Nivå: Nybörjare. Du klistrar in RSS-URL:en, kopplar SMTP och redigerar en enkel mejlmall.
Behöver du hjälp att implementera detta? Prata med en automationsexpert (gratis 15-minuters konsultation).
Flödet steg för steg
Ett schema startar allt. Flödet körs vid den tid du väljer, så APOD landar när du faktiskt kollar mejlen (morgon är det vanligaste valet).
RSS-feed:en hämtas. n8n läser NASA:s officiella APOD RSS och tar in de senaste objekten som strukturerad data du kan jobba med.
Nyckelfält struktureras och filtreras. Flödet mappar titel, länk och innehåll till ett prydligt format och filtrerar sedan fram den senaste posten så att du inte mejlar ut gamla inlägg igen.
Ett konsekvent mejl skapas och skickas. Ett meddelandeblock byggs (HTML-vänligt om du vill), och noden Send Email levererar det via din SMTP-server, till exempel Gmail.
Du kan enkelt byta RSS-källa och använda en annan daglig feed utifrån dina behov. Se hela implementationsguiden nedan för anpassningsmöjligheter.
Steg-för-steg-guide för implementering
Steg 1: Konfigurera den schemalagda triggern
Det här arbetsflödet startar enligt ett schema, så börja med att definiera när automationen ska köras.
- Lägg till noden Scheduled Launch som din trigger.
- Ställ in schemaregeln så att den kör vid Trigger At Hour
6och Trigger At Minute21. - Bekräfta att triggern är ansluten till Retrieve APOD Feed.
Steg 2: Anslut RSS-datakällan
Hämta Astronomy Picture of the Day-flödet som datakälla för sammanställningen.
- Lägg till noden Retrieve APOD Feed.
- Ställ in URL till
https://apod.com/feed.rss. - Anslut Retrieve APOD Feed till Map Key Fields för att skicka flödets objekt vidare till mappningssteget.
Steg 3: Konfigurera fältmappning och datumfiltrering
Normalisera RSS-datafälten och filtrera så att endast de senaste objekten tas med.
- I Map Key Fields skapar ni fyra tilldelningar:
- Ställ in Titre till
={{ $json.title }}, Contenu till={{ $json["content:encoded"] }}, Lien till={{ $json.link }}och Date till={{ $json.pubDate }}. - I Filter Recent Items konfigurerar ni villkoret med Left Value
={{ $json.Date }}och Right Value={{ $today.minus({ days: 2 }) }}med operatorn dateTime → after. - Anslut Map Key Fields → Filter Recent Items.
{{$today.minus({ days: 2 })}}.Steg 4: Bygg meddelandet och sammanfatta
Skapa HTML-block för varje objekt och slå sedan ihop dem till en enda sammanställning.
- I Compose Message Block ställer ni in fältet message till HTML-malluttrycket som börjar med
=....{{ $json.Lien }}...{{ $json.Titre }}...{{ $json.Contenu }}...{{ $json.Date }}... - Säkerställ att Filter Recent Items är ansluten till Compose Message Block.
- I Combine Summaries behåller ni posten Fields To Summarize inställd på field
messagemed aggregationappend. - Anslut Compose Message Block → Combine Summaries.
Steg 5: Konfigurera e-postutskicket
Skicka den slutliga sammanställningen via e-post med SMTP.
- Lägg till Dispatch Email Notice och anslut den till Combine Summaries.
- Ställ in Subject till
Astronomy Picture of the Day. - Ställ in To Email till
[YOUR_EMAIL]och From Email tillNASA <[YOUR_EMAIL]>. - Ställ in HTML till mallen som innehåller
{{ $json.appended_message }}. - Credential Required: Anslut era smtp-uppgifter.
Steg 6: Testa och aktivera ert arbetsflöde
Verifiera hela exekveringskedjan och aktivera sedan schemaläggning för produktion.
- Klicka på Execute Workflow för att köra kedjan från Scheduled Launch till Dispatch Email Notice.
- Bekräfta att Retrieve APOD Feed returnerar objekt och att Filter Recent Items släpper igenom minst ett objekt.
- Verifiera att e-posttexten innehåller den sammanfogade HTML:en från
{{ $json.appended_message }}. - Sätt arbetsflödet till Active för att aktivera daglig leverans vid den schemalagda tiden.
Se upp för
- Gmail SMTP-uppgifter kan löpa ut eller kräva specifika behörigheter. Om det slutar fungera, kontrollera först säkerhetsinställningarna i ditt Google-konto (app-lösenord och senaste inloggningsaktivitet).
- Om du justerar schemat eller feed:en är långsam att uppdatera kan tajmingen se ”fel” ut en dag. Utöka filterfönstret för ”senaste objekt” om flödet ibland inte hämtar något.
- Standardmallen för mejlet är medvetet enkel. Anpassa HTML tidigt (ämnesrad, mellanrum och länkformatering), annars fortsätter du att manuellt putsa vidarebefordrade mejl.
Vanliga frågor
Cirka 20 minuter om du redan har Gmail SMTP-åtkomst på plats.
Ja. Du kopplar dina mejluppgifter och redigerar en liten meddelandemall, men du skriver ingen kod.
Ja. n8n har ett gratis självhostat alternativ och en gratis provperiod på n8n Cloud. Cloud-planer börjar på 20 USD/månad för högre volym. Du behöver också ta hänsyn till begränsningar hos mejlleverantören (Gmail SMTP fungerar oftast bra för en enkel daglig utskickning).
Två alternativ: n8n Cloud (hanterat, enklast att komma igång) eller självhosting på en VPS. För självhosting är Hostinger VPS prisvärd och klarar n8n bra. Självhosting ger dig obegränsade körningar men kräver grundläggande serverhantering.
Byt RSS-URL:en i steget ”Retrieve APOD Feed” och justera sedan ”Compose Message Block” så att det matchar din önskade layout. Många ändrar ämnesraden, kortar brödtexten till bara titel + länk, eller lägger till en ”vidarebefordra till”-adress för en teamlista. Om du behöver striktare kontroll kan du skärpa reglerna i ”Filter Recent Items” så att endast helt nya inlägg skickas.
Oftast är det ett autentiseringsproblem: app-lösenordet har återkallats, 2FA är inte aktiverat, eller så matchar SMTP-användarnamnet inte avsändaradressen. Uppdatera SMTP-uppgifterna i n8n och kör en manuell testkörning. Om det fortfarande misslyckas, kontrollera Gmails säkerhetsnotiser och sändningsgränser, eftersom Google ibland blockerar inloggningar som ser ovanliga ut.
För ett mejl en gång per dag är kapacitet i praktiken inget problem.
Ofta, ja, eftersom logiken är enklare att styra när du behöver filtrering, formatering och beteende för ”skicka inte om gamla objekt”. n8n ger dig också ett självhostat alternativ, vilket betyder att du inte betalar mer bara för att du kör den dagligen. Samtidigt kan Zapier eller Make gå snabbare för en enkel RSS-till-mejl med minimal formatering. Det som oftast avgör är mejlmallen och hur noga du är med ”skicka bara det senaste objektet”. Prata med en automationsexpert om du vill ha en rekommendation utifrån din setup.
Du sätter upp det här en gång, och sedan dyker APOD upp som ett urverk. Flödet tar hand om det repetitiva, så att du kan njuta av bilden i stället för att jaga den.
Kontakta oss
Hör av dig, så diskuterar vi hur just din verksamhet kan dra nytta av alla fantastiska möjligheter som AI skapar.